Strong Pelvic Floor Muscles

Both sexes own pelvic floor muscles that lifted their genitals and keep them firm and in place. That also goes for your bladder and bowels to function normally. These muscles are also responsible for an orgasm that happen as they convulse and contract during the action. If you have orgasms regularly, it will make your pelvic floor muscles more developed and robust to enjoy a more pleasurable and longer orgasm. Not to mention, you can have better continence control.
